I had 2 miscarriages in 2004. One was a molar and the other a trisomy 22. However, I have 2 healthy children ages 6 and 4. I asked the specialist re: the risk of trying to conceive again and possibly having another trisomy 22.....based on the results of the testing done on the trisomy fetus, there was no indication that this would occur again. There was no genetic "stuff" to support a risk (I don't know the medical terminology) Keep on trying and don't give up hope.
